Meeting notes — Torvik Relay, spares run. Pump seals and two gearbox kits confirmed for the Haldveg repeater site. Marit packs the crate tonight; weatherproof wrap mandatory. Driver departs 06:00, no stops after the Kellund junction. Fuel card issue resolved. Site tech meets at the gate only. The hand-over instruction for the courier follows below.

dispatch memo: the sorius tamius courier leaves the praeth ledger at gate 4873 under passcode 928014

Welcome aboard. TileForge sits between our map renderer and the Corvid object store, caching rendered tiles at zoom levels 4 through 18. Cache keys encode style version, so bumping a stylesheet safely invalidates old tiles — never delete entries by hand. Warm-up runs after each deploy and takes about twenty minutes; expect elevated render latency during that window. Local setup instructions live in the repo's docs folder. If you hit permission errors or warm-up stalls, write to the platform team at the address below.

pager mailbox: belix@braskforge.corp

## Artifact Signing — SDK Parity Notes (Weekly Sync)

Kestrel SDK for Android reached parity with the Swift client this sprint: offline queueing, batched telemetry, and retry semantics now match. Both SDKs ship as signed artifacts from the same pipeline. Remaining gap: background sync throttling, targeted next sprint. Verify both release bundles before tagging. Both artifacts validate against the shared signing key below.

signing key of kawig-fafog = bky19_6Fypv1qws7J8qJtaYjX